Chainsaw attack suspect arrested in Switzerland

Update 9.09pm: The suspect in a chainsaw attack on a health insurer's office in Switzerland that left five people wounded has been caught after more than a day on the run, police said.

Franz Wrousis was arrested in Thalwil, some 45 kilometres (28 miles) from the scene of Monday morning's attack in Schaffhausen, police said.
